    Description

    This session walks you through a complete nonlinear static analysis of a reinforced concrete bridge pier using MIDAS FEA NX. You will learn how to import a 3D Parasolid model, define materials such as smeared cracking concrete and prestressing tendons, model longitudinal and transverse rebars, and apply real-world loads including braking force and prestress. The session concludes with interpretation of 3D crack results.


    Key FEA NX Features Covered

    • Full 3D modeling using Parasolid geometry
    • Smeared crack model for nonlinear concrete behavior
    • Rebar and tendon definition using embedded truss and prestress inputs
    • Load setup including self-weight, superstructure pressure, and braking force
    • Nonlinear static analysis with crack visualization in 3D
    • Step-by-step modeling, meshing, and boundary setup
